Assertion (A): Ferromagnetic substances become paramagnetic beyond Curie temperature. |
Reason (R): Domains are destroyed at high temperature. |
A) Both A and R are true and R is the correct explanation of A
B) Both A and R are true but R is NOT the correct explanation of A
C) A is true but R is false
D) A is false and R is true
Correct Answer: A
Solution :
Option [a] is correct. |
Explanation: From Curie Weiss law, |
\[\chi =\frac{C}{T-{{T}_{C}}}\] |
As temperature increases beyond Curie temperature, susceptibility decreases and the ferromagnetic substances become paramagnetic. So, the assertion is true. |
Paramagnetic substance has no magnetic domain. At a very high temperature, the domains of ferromagnetic substance get destroyed and the substance transforms into paramagnetic substance. So, the reason is also true and properly explains the assertion. |
